IP代理池是在网络爬虫、数据采集和隐私保护等领域中常用的工具。然而,维护和管理一个稳定可靠的IP代理池并不容易。本文将分享一些关于IP代理池维护与管理的技巧,帮助您提高代理池的稳定性和可用性。
1. 定期检测代理IP的可用性
定期检测代理IP的可用性是维护IP代理池的关键步骤。可以使用自动化脚本或工具对代理IP进行定期检测,筛选出不可用或速度较慢的IP,并从代理池中移除。
2. 更新代理IP源
保持代理IP源的更新是确保代理池稳定性的重要因素。定期获取新的代理IP源,可以通过爬取公开代理网站、购买商业代理服务或与其他代理池共享资源等方式来更新代理IP源。
3. 设置合理的代理IP请求频率
为了避免对目标网站造成过大的负担,需要设置合理的代理IP请求频率。过于频繁的请求可能会引起目标网站的反爬虫机制,导致IP被封禁。根据目标网站的限制条件和自身需求,合理设置代理IP请求频率,以保证稳定可靠的数据采集。
4. 监控代理IP的性能和稳定性
监控代理IP的性能和稳定性是保证代理池正常运行的重要一环。可以通过监控工具实时监测代理IP的响应时间、可用性和连接成功率等指标,及时发现并解决问题,确保代理池的高效运作。
5. 避免使用过期或低质量的代理IP
使用过期或低质量的代理IP可能会导致请求失败、响应慢或被封禁等问题。定期检查代理IP的质量和可用性,及时剔除低质量的IP,保持代理池的稳定性和可靠性。
6. 分布式部署代理IP池
为了提高代理池的可扩展性和稳定性,可以考虑将代理IP池进行分布式部署。通过在不同地理位置部署代理IP池节点,可以提高代理IP的覆盖范围和可用性,降低单点故障的风险。
7. 加密和保护代理IP的安全性
保护代理IP的安全性是防止代理池被滥用和攻击的重要措施。可以采用加密传输、访问控制和身份验证等方式来保护代理IP的安全性,防止未授权的访问和滥用。
总结:
维护和管理IP代理池需要一些技巧和经验。通过定期检测代理IP的可用性、更新代理IP源、设置合理的代理IP请求频率、监控代理IP的性能和稳定性、避免使用过期或低质量的代理IP、分布式部署代理IP池以及加密和保护代理IP的安全性等措施,可以提高代理池的稳定性和可用性,确保顺利进行数据采集和隐私保护等工作。
相关文章
- Win10谷歌浏览器代理问题(处理代理服务器未响应)
- 单个IP代理搭建(如何搭建单个IP的代理服务器)
- IP代理解析(什么是IP代理以及代理IP的实际意义)
- 动态代理秒拨(如何防护低频爬虫的攻击)
- 360路由器代理设置(如何在360路由器中配置代理IP)
- 免费IP代理问题:为何免费IP代理常常无法使用
- 如何批量获取IP池的IP呢
- 爬虫ip代理设置
- 如何选择合适的国内IP代理服务供应商
- 如何将动态IP代理转换为静态IP代理
- 动态IP代理与静态IP代理的区别
- 静态IP代理和动态IP代理,哪个更快?
- 怎么搭建IP代理服务器
- node.js爬虫ip代理
- ip换地址(ip地址变更)
- 静态IP代理(静态IP代理加速器)
- 爬虫ip代理(代理ip爬虫)
- IP代理是干嘛的——探索网络安全与隐私保护的利器
- clash局域网代理使用教程
- IP代理是什么意思?脱离现实,穿越虚拟世界
- 如何选择适合的IP代理服务供应商
- 稳定IP代理的作用及其重要性
- IP代理的必要性
- 动态国内IP代理的作用与应用
- ip代理修改后显示在哪儿
- 手机怎么使用IP代理服务器
- 微信服务器ip代理是什么
- 可以使用的ip代理器有哪些
- ip代理是什么意思
- 怎么搭建代理IP服务器
- Java中获取代理IP的方法
- 移动接入点ip代理和端口设置
- 静态代理ip怎么填写
- 使用IP代理进行匿名浏览的步骤和注意事项
- IP动态代理办法及最佳实践
- 电脑ip怎么换
- 国内动态IP代理
- 浏览器ip代理
- IP代理的使用和设置教程
- 了解代理服务器的工作原理
- 代理服务器IP怎么用
- 怎么让路由器自动换IP